About Paradox Brewery

Paradox Brewery is a certified Veteran owned, independent craft brewery founded in the heart of the Adirondack Mountains brewing innovative beer of the highest quality. Our roots trace 40 years back to when our president and founder, Paul Mrocka, fell in love with beer and brewing in Germany while stationed as an army pilot.

After a few decades of brewing for friends and family, Paul's beer became fairly well known in and around Paradox Lake.  Those lucky enough to know where on the lake to go, could get in their boats and go grab a beer with Paul. At this time, he was was brewing 200 gallons per year in order to keep up with the demand for his tasty (and free) lake beer.

The foundation of our beer is within the water we use which can only be found in the granite 600 feet below the Adirondack Park. Water that is so pure, it needs no filtering or treatment before we brew it with the best malts and hops we can find. We combine these ingredients with our passion for great beer and the result is “Pure Adirondack.”

This 25,000 square feet brewery can produce 50,000 barrels a year using state of the art GEA Craft-Star systems along with a Westfalia centrifuge and a CFT Mfg canning line.
